What are you looking to do with it?  I use a couple.

Greenalp is good for people seeing where you are now (you can turn it on or off anytime) but it only stores about four hours worth of points.  If it's moving I'm moving (or someone has stolen my tablet).

If you want to store a whole trip and put it on a map I use GPS logger.  It doesn't show a map people can open like Spotwalla did but stores the points on your device.  Uploading them to google maps at the end of the day is easy.

I believe it comes down to the area you wish to have coverage.

If you’re largely operating in a mobile coverage area undertaking low risk activities go with a mobile application that essentially joins the dots in a breadcrumb trail in areas without coverage.

Worth considering that while 5G in regional/rural roll out is on the increase, and it’s an application that supports very high data speeds it doesn’t function particularly well when actually mobile at speed near as well as the lower data speed of 3G does when your travelling at highway speeds. Will need more towers to make up this shortfall that may not be forthcoming in the near future…..if at all.

I have recently migrated from SPOT and my Iridium Satelite phone to ZoLeo as we wish to still have the PLB application and just be able to txt message with family/friends etc. Then put plan on hold when not in use.
